Auckland’s own JessB is back with a bold new single, “life is lifing”.
Describing the confident rap track, she says, “’life is lifing’ is a tongue in cheek song that speaks to the exhilarating experience of a new relationship.”
The release lands just ahead of her supporting slot on Kehlani’s Australia and New Zealand tour.
“I have known Kehlani for quite a few years now, and she messaged me on instagram and asked me if I wanted to open, which I obviously was honoured to say yes to,” JessB shared.
“She has always been so supportive and warm to not just me, but lots of other queer artists over the years. It really feels like one of the biggest opportunities of my career to be in front of a crowd that understands and aligns with who I am. I am so so grateful and I can’t wait.”
Last year, JessB dropped her debut album, Feels Like Home, featuring Gold Fang, Sampa the Great, and dancehall legend Sister Nancy. It earned a spot on our Best NZ Albums of 2024 list.
“The Auckland-based rapper and artist did everything but release a debut album over the past several years. She worked with international stars like Doja Cat, Sweetie, and G Flip, and shared stages with Genesis Owusu, Kehlani, and so many more big names. She co-founded a vital queer-friendly club space in Auckland, earned praise for her distinct fashion style and blistering singles, and appeared at notable festivals like Laneway and SXSW,” we noted.
“When Feels Like Home finally arrived this winter, it proved to be the debut album JessB was always capable of making. “Power” is a highlight among many highlights, from the slinky “Hold Me Down” to the supreme Gold Fang collaboration “Ring Ring”.
“Rarely has an artist come into their debut album with such an extensive resumé behind them, which is why Feels Like Home often feels and sounds like a third or fourth album. JessB is just that good.”
“Feels Like Home sounds global, an exportable collection ready to take JessB far from home base,” we added in a positive review last this year.
